High-elastic modified asphalt for bridge deck pavement
The invention relates to high-elastic modified asphalt for bridge deck pavement. The modified asphalt comprises the following components in parts by weight: 84 parts of matrix petroleum asphalt, 4.2 parts of a styrene-butadiene-styrene block copolymer, 3 parts of an ethylene-vinyl acetate copolymer and 13 parts of vinyltriethoxysilane. The high-elastic modified asphalt for bridge deck pavement provided by the invention can be effectively applied to environments with strong ultraviolet rays, much rainwater and large temperature difference, and the service life of a bridge pavement is prolonged under the condition of greatly improving the elasticity and cracking resistance of the bridge deck pavement.
